Necessary Overview to Sewage-disposal Tank Cleansing

Maintaining a septic system is important for both the setting and the effectiveness of wastewater disposal. Septic tanks, often overlooked in home maintenance routines, call for routine cleaning to function properly. Failing to do so can result in serious problems, consisting of costly repair work and environmental risks. Understanding how to properly take care of your septic system will certainly help you prevent these challenges and prolong the life-span of your system.

Septic system cleaning includes the elimination of sludge and residue layers that collect gradually. Normally, it is advised to have your tank pumped every 3 to five years, depending upon aspects such as the dimension of the storage tank, the number of residents in your family, and water usage routines. Routine pumping assists stop obstructions and backups, which can bring about unhygienic conditions both inside and outdoors.

While the cleansing itself is simple, working with a specialist solution is crucial. These specialists have the needed equipment and understanding to deal with the job securely and efficiently. They will assess the problem of your septic tank and supply recommendations tailored to your certain demands. Attempting to cleanse your septic tank without the appropriate tools and expertise can be harmful and might create even more harm than great.

In addition to regular cleaning, property owners must take proactive actions to preserve their septic tank. This consists of bearing in mind what drops the drainpipe, avoiding extreme water usage, and making certain that trees and hedges are not grown as well near to the container and drainpipe area. By including these best methods, you can further improve the longevity and efficiency of your septic system.

To conclude, sewage-disposal tank cleaning is an important part of home maintenance that should not be disregarded. By organizing normal pumping and employing preventative procedures, you can make sure that your septic tank remains in ideal condition. Not only does this shield your property, yet it likewise safeguards the setting, making responsible sewage-disposal tank care a win-win for everyone.
